# OpenWorkProof for DeepSeek Harness Add prior authorization, execution evidence, independent rechecking, and human acceptance to DeepSeek Harness code changes. [中文](README_zh.md) · [Core protocol](https://github.com/dengyier/OpenWorkProof) ## Current status This is a community plugin discovered through the official DeepSeek Harness `dsh-plugin` GitHub topic. It is maintained independently and is not an official DeepSeek product or endorsement. ```text plugin: 0.1.0 DeepSeek Harness: exactly 0.1.1-rc.2 OpenWorkProof Core: 1.4.0 public release customer_adoption: not_evidenced deepseek_endorsement: not_evidenced ``` The tested protocol dependency is OpenWorkProof Core `1.4.0`. The release evidence proves the packaged integration behavior described below; it does not prove production use, customer adoption, or DeepSeek endorsement. This is not external reproduction, production use, customer adoption, or DeepSeek endorsement. ## Why this exists When an agent says that a change is complete, a customer still needs to know: - who authorized it; - what repository, paths, tools, quota, and test profile were in scope; - whether the patch and tests belong to the same execution; - what an independent verifier actually checked; - who accepted or rejected the final delivery. OpenWorkProof does not make an agent smarter. It makes declared agent work independently reviewable. ## Two modes ### Not configured, then Audit The installed bundle is disabled by default and reports no evidence; treat that state as `NOT_CONFIGURED`. After an operator explicitly enables the plugin and provides a private case directory, Audit is the default operating mode. Audit observes the Harness tool pipeline and asks the Python bridge to sign an `ObservationRecord`. It does not block existing native tools and never turns an action without prior authorization into an `ActionReceipt`. ### Enforce Enforce must be enabled explicitly. It denies the known native mutation surfaces `write`, `edit`, `bash`, `pwsh`, `str_replace_editor`, `cordis_define`, `cordis_run`, `cordis_stop`, and `cordis_undefine`, then exposes only two consequential tools: - `owp_apply_patch`: applies one pre-authorized, bounded patch; - `owp_run_tests`: runs the frozen test profile through an external Verifier boundary. Async authorization is followed by a monotonic final guard. Missing, replayed, or mismatched decision state fails closed. ## Install ### npm package The public package is available on [npm](https://www.npmjs.com/package/@openworkproof/dsh-plugin/v/0.1.0). No package is published and no remote service is contacted. ## User commands With an open case, the plugin registers: ```text /owp-status /owp-evidence /owp-verify /owp-export ``` `/owp-verify` accepts no free-form claim. It submits the exact correlated `owp_apply_patch` receipt to the core bridge for independent repository, artifact, frozen-test, and causal-ledger readback. `UNKNOWN` and `REFUTED` results remain non-success and never become `VERIFIED` merely because a result file exists. `/owp-export` prepares the full customer-private evidence package needed for offline replay. Verify that package in a separate process with: ```bash owp dsh-delivery-verify /absolute/path/to/export ``` Verification and acceptance are deliberately separate: ```text VERIFIED != ACCEPTED != PAID/SETTLED/LEGAL AUDIT/ADOPTION ``` The agent has no acceptance-signing surface. Manager and Acceptor private keys remain outside Harness. ## Data and process behavior The plugin starts `owp dsh-bridge --stdio`, exchanges closed JSONL messages, observes declared tool metadata and durable event identifiers, and may write signed observations into the case evidence root. One-use decision tokens live only in memory. It does not collect hidden reasoning, arbitrary environment variables, or files outside the frozen case. It does not hold funds, execute payments, or accept work for a human. DeepSeek Harness and other installed plugins may have their own network and telemetry behavior. ## Uninstall and evidence retention ```bash dsh plugin --profile owp-preview remove @openworkproof/dsh-plugin ``` Uninstalling the profile dependency does not delete ledgers, evidence roots, session events, exports, or public keys. Archive and verify any required delivery evidence before deleting it. ## Compatibility and limitations - this is a community plugin, not an official DeepSeek distribution; - exact tested host: DeepSeek Harness `0.1.1-rc.2`; - V0.1 supports one repository and serial `owp_apply_patch` / `owp_run_tests`; - Audit cannot prove side effects outside the observed tool pipeline; - different keys do not by themselves prove organizational independence; - Codex, ChatGPT, and Claude Code are future adapters, not current support; - the local fixture is not a zero-configuration production initializer.
